Output ef28d944b674c83c125aee1b78bed33236546bfa82a97572dfffc9915766ab38:1

value
17021861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66e8d10b0f8665945f3fd78afe5296623842d206 OP_EQUAL
address
MHHJ4NmW5M3M7zp8k1VFmFuHfQpbG8712t
transaction
ef28d944b674c83c125aee1b78bed33236546bfa82a97572dfffc9915766ab38
spent
true